  1. 1. One in land of Nora Sullivan.
    Bioilarach, diam. = 15 ft.
    Field in which it is- called Cnocán.
    2. Two in Cineál bión - in Joseph Sullivan's field called Neidín Diameter of one is 19 ft. & that of the other 17ft.
    3. Two in Gleann na Ráth - one in Danl. Sullivan's field called Gort a' "Chleabháin" - diam = 15 ft.
    [note in margin -The name of this field is pronounced Gort a' Chleáin - perhaps G. a' Sleághain, or G. a' Chilleáin.]
    Second in Pat Connolly's field - indistinct, was at one time used as a Cillineach. The field in which it is situated is called Gort na Cille.
